summaryrefslogtreecommitdiff
path: root/connectivity/source/drivers/mork/MDatabaseMetaDataHelper.cxx
diff options
context:
space:
mode:
authorDavid Ostrovsky <david@ostrovsky.org>2013-09-23 20:30:19 +0200
committerMichael Stahl <mstahl@redhat.com>2013-10-04 14:43:20 +0000
commitb4e25bc4c1f71327002cfbbaae5b85fd05c0ac28 (patch)
tree9e4bf20d4441a69163e72c594ce0d27b52d7e0e6 /connectivity/source/drivers/mork/MDatabaseMetaDataHelper.cxx
parent449ee2db73c40918ff17f3d42736ad2dd3ebed78 (diff)
fdo#64741 Thunderbird mork driver: implement collected addresses
Change-Id: I5a8516a6cf4bd71cea2be916d5a7fcfb16b4e749 Reviewed-on: https://gerrit.libreoffice.org/6020 Reviewed-by: Michael Stahl <mstahl@redhat.com> Tested-by: Michael Stahl <mstahl@redhat.com>
Diffstat (limited to 'connectivity/source/drivers/mork/MDatabaseMetaDataHelper.cxx')
-rw-r--r--connectivity/source/drivers/mork/MDatabaseMetaDataHelper.cxx12
1 files changed, 6 insertions, 6 deletions
diff --git a/connectivity/source/drivers/mork/MDatabaseMetaDataHelper.cxx b/connectivity/source/drivers/mork/MDatabaseMetaDataHelper.cxx
index 61760a4382e2..9502919bc569 100644
--- a/connectivity/source/drivers/mork/MDatabaseMetaDataHelper.cxx
+++ b/connectivity/source/drivers/mork/MDatabaseMetaDataHelper.cxx
@@ -47,18 +47,18 @@ MDatabaseMetaDataHelper::~MDatabaseMetaDataHelper()
{
}
-sal_Bool MDatabaseMetaDataHelper::getTableStrings( OConnection* _pCon,
+sal_Bool MDatabaseMetaDataHelper::getTableStrings( OConnection* _pCon,
::std::vector< OUString >& _rStrings)
{
SAL_INFO("connectivity.mork", "=> MDatabaseMetaDataHelper::getTableStrings()");
- /* add default table */
- OUString table = "AddressBook";
- _rStrings.push_back(table);
+ /* add default tables */
+ _rStrings.push_back("AddressBook");
+ _rStrings.push_back("CollectedAddressBook");
- /* retrieve list table names */
+ /* retrieve list table names (not from collected ab) */
std::set<std::string> lists;
- _pCon->getMorkParser()->retrieveLists(lists);
+ _pCon->getMorkParser("AddressBook")->retrieveLists(lists);
for (::std::set<std::string>::iterator iter = lists.begin(); iter != lists.end(); ++iter) {
OUString groupTableName = OStringToOUString((*iter).c_str(), RTL_TEXTENCODING_UTF8);
SAL_INFO("connectivity.mork", "add Table " << groupTableName);